I had my pressure switches adjusted when I purchased my plane in 1998 and when I had my pump rebuilt and new switches put on in 2003. Why would you ever adjust the pressure after it is set correctly?

If you don't know if it is set correctly, Lancair sells pressure gauges for about $25. I installed one gauge for the high side and one for the low side under the passenger seat. Now, on the ground, I can verify that the pressures are correct.
